In Lyon, IA County, crime rates are significantly lower compared to the national averages. According to recent data, the county has a violent crime rate of 8.7, which is much lower than the US average of 22.7. Similarly, property crime in Lyon County is also below the national average, with a rate of 16.7 compared to the US average of 35.4.
